Big Data Platform Intern
Posted on 12/1/2022
INACTIVE
Yahoo

10,001+ employees

Yahoo is an American web services provider.
Locations
Remote • United States
Experience Level
Intern
Desired Skills
Node.js
Agile
Apache Spark
Data Structures & Algorithms
Hadoop
JavaScript
HTML/CSS
Java
Linux/Unix
C/C++
React.js
SQL
CategoriesNew
Software Engineering
Requirements
  • Design, develop, code and test software systems or applications for software enhancements and new products; revise and refine as required
  • Participate in agile development of project timelines, implementation design specifications, system flow diagrams, documentation, testing and ongoing support of systems
  • Recommend modifications to processes and procedures, and contribute to best practices, architecture, and implementations
  • Promote and solicit ideas within project teams
  • Actively pursuing a BS, MS, or PhD in Computer Science or related major, and strong record of academic achievement
  • Knowledge of software engineering processes, tools (e.g.: programming proficiency in a language, preferably Java, C/C++, methods, test development, support, algorithms and data structure)
  • Familiarity with object-oriented programming concepts, large-scale software architecture, networking and distributed systems, and UNIX/Linux environments
  • Front-end language: HTML, CSS, JavaScript, Node.JS, JS Framework (React and Ember)
  • Back-end experience (Spark,, Hadoop, etc.)
  • Cross-browser, cross-platform coding
  • Security
  • Performance optimization techniques
  • SQL and database internals
  • Open Source
  • Internship experience at a tech company